## Seasonal Weather in Prince George
Understanding the seasonal weather patterns in Prince George can help you plan your visits and activities throughout the year.
### Spring (March - May)
Spring in Prince George is a season of transition. Temperatures begin to rise, and the snow gradually melts. Here’s what to expect:
* **Temperature:** Average temperatures range from 0°C to 15°C (32°F to 59°F).
* **Precipitation:** Expect a mix of rain and occasional snow, especially in early spring.
* **What to Pack:** Layers are key. Pack a mix of warm and lighter clothing, including a waterproof jacket and comfortable walking shoes.
* **Activities:** Spring is a great time for hiking, as trails start to open up. The city’s parks and gardens also begin to bloom, offering beautiful scenery.
### Summer (June - August)
Summer is the warmest and driest time of year in Prince George, making it ideal for outdoor activities:
* **Temperature:** Average temperatures range from 15°C to 25°C (59°F to 77°F), with occasional days above 30°C (86°F).
* **Precipitation:** Summer is the driest season, with occasional showers and thunderstorms.
* **What to Pack:** Lightweight clothing, sunscreen, a hat, and sunglasses are essential. Evenings can be cool, so pack a light jacket or sweater.
* **Activities:** Summer is perfect for hiking, camping, fishing, and water sports. Explore local lakes and rivers, or enjoy a picnic in one of the city’s parks.
### Fall (September - November)
Fall brings cooler temperatures and stunning fall foliage to Prince George:
* **Temperature:** Average temperatures range from 0°C to 15°C (32°F to 59°F).
* **Precipitation:** Expect increased rainfall as the season progresses.
* **What to Pack:** Layers are important, as temperatures can vary widely. Pack warm clothing, a waterproof jacket, and sturdy shoes for hiking.
* **Activities:** Fall is a beautiful time for hiking and enjoying the fall colors. Visit local farms and orchards for seasonal produce.
### Winter (December - February)
Winter in Prince George is cold and snowy, with long nights and short days:
* **Temperature:** Average temperatures range from -15°C to -5°C (5°F to 23°F), with occasional dips below -30°C (-22°F).
* **Precipitation:** Expect heavy snowfall throughout the winter months.
* **What to Pack:** Warm clothing is essential, including a heavy winter coat, thermal layers, gloves, a hat, and waterproof boots.
* **Activities:** Winter is ideal for skiing, snowboarding, snowshoeing, and other winter sports. Visit local ski resorts or explore the city’s winter trails.
## Understanding Prince George’s Climate
Prince George has a subarctic climate, characterized by long, cold winters and short, mild summers. The city experiences significant temperature variations throughout the year. Here are some key aspects of the climate:
* **Temperature Range:** The annual temperature range is significant, with average highs in summer around 20°C (68°F) and average lows in winter around -15°C (5°F).
* **Precipitation:** Prince George receives an average of about 600 mm (24 inches) of precipitation annually, with snowfall accounting for a significant portion of this.
* **Sunshine Hours:** The city averages around 2,000 hours of sunshine per year, with the most sunshine occurring in the summer months.

## FAQ About Prince George Weather
### What is the average temperature in Prince George in January?
The average temperature in Prince George in January is around -10°C (14°F).
### How much snow does Prince George get in a year?
Prince George typically receives over 200 cm (79 inches) of snow annually.
### What is the best time to visit Prince George for outdoor activities?
The best time to visit Prince George for outdoor activities is during the summer months (June to August) when temperatures are warm and precipitation is low.
### Does Prince George experience extreme weather?
Yes, Prince George can experience extreme weather conditions, including cold snaps in winter and occasional heat waves in summer.
